### π `"hello, world!"`
I'm RaΓΊl, a PhD student working on hydrodynamics of QCD at the Institute for Theoretical Physics at Utrecht University in the Netherlands together with my supervisor prof. Umut GΓΌrsoy and our collaborators in Utrecht and CERN.
I have previously worked in Cosmology (multifield inflation) and observational astrophysics (interstellar medium) for my MSc. research internships at Leiden University.

### βοΈ Some of my stuff
- π [inflatox](https://github.com/smups/inflatox) a rust-based python tool to evaluate if (and where!) two-field inflation theories are suitable for slow-roll, rapid-turn inflation.
- π¦π [rustronomy](https://github.com/smups/rustronomy) a data analysis toolkit for astronomy, written in rust it currently contains:
- [rustronomy-fits](https://github.com/smups/rustronomy-fits) IO package for NASA's Flexible Image Transport System (FITS)
- [rustronomy-watershed](https://github.com/smups/rustronomy-watershed) a pure rust implementation of the merging and segmenting watershed algorithms
